We've been in development since shortly after Black Mesa's first release. That makes us a bit over 2 years old. In that time, our members have learned a lot, and we think it shows. Just look at the comparison images above!
While we're not exactly stoked at our development's time span, we do think that because of it, the Hazard Course that you get to experience on release will be worlds better than what you would have if some silly team members' early estimates were correct.
As we enter Beta 1, the course is prettier, longer, and overall more fun, and the end is slowly getting easier to see. At this point, our largest hurdle is choreography. We remain without any actual choreographers on the team, and we can't make use of our neat little script or voice actors without one or two. That's a huge slowdown. If we can get that sorted, we'll be ready for a release in 2015 for sure. Can you guys help us out with that?
